Francesca Timoneri, PhD
Senior Specialist in Cell Production
ftimoneri@fondazionerimed.com

Francesca graduated in Biological Sciences (biomolecular specialisation) at the University of Palermo (110 cum laude), with a thesis aimed at evaluating the effects of ectopic decorin expression on proteomic and phenotypic modulation of breast cancer cells.

During her post-graduation period, she worked for a couple of years at the Diabetes Research Institute of Miami gaining gaining in-depth knowledge of the biology of pancreatic islands and the pathogenesis of type I diabetes (T1D) as well as collaborating on research projects..

Since 2007 she works at ISMETT -Istituto Mediterraneo Trapianti e Terapie di Alta Specializzazione- (initially for ISMETT, as Research Staff, and later for the Ri.MED Foundation) and was involved in the program of isolation of pancreatic islands for the treatment of patients with DT1, also taking part in research and isolation related to fetal liver cells.

Shegained experience in the field of Regenerative Medicine and its applications and in 2014 he obtained the title of PhD in Experimental and Molecular Medicine at the University of Palermo, discussing a thesis on mesenchymal cells of  Wharton jelly , isolated from pre-term umbilical cords, and their potential use as a source of stem cells for regenerative medicine.

She is currently part of the Production Group of Advanced Therapy Medicinal Products (ATMPs) at ISMETT Cell Factory.

Her work mainly concerns the study and application of Adoptive Immunotherapy strategies, a therapeutic option aimed at limiting or resolving some pathological manifestations or neoplasms associated with viruses that often arise, in an immunosuppression context, in patients transplanted following primary infections or reactivations of viruses such as EBV (Epstein Barr Virus), CMV (cytomegalovirus), ADV (adenovirus) and BK polioma virus
